In the context of Transition Towns my interests / passions are:
Medieval village design, free health and education, sustainable housing, organic gardening, cycling & horses for transport, and Permaculture.
What are you happy to share about yourself:
I was born and raised in Elsmere, a suburb near Albany, New York in the USA. My brothers and I had lots of exposure to woods, streams and mountains near our home and during holidays in the Adirondack and Catskill Mountain ranges. After graduating from Stephens Collage in Columbia, Missouri, I started travelling, first to California and then the World. I've travelled to 54 countries, supported by doing portraits and working on container ships. I immigrated to New Zealand in 1985, and started developing property while raising two children as a single mother. I bought a large house in the Christchurch City Centre in 2005, which I've set up as a Bed & Breakfast called Slingerland Green Stay. We've put in compost bins, a glasshouse, solar hot water heating, and have planted fruit trees, herbs, vegies and edible flowers in every available space.
